Maintaining integrity in practice is crucial for justifying the trust of health consumers. Integrity encompasses honesty, ethical behavior, and adherence to professional standards, which are foundational for building and preserving trust in the healthcare relationship. When health consumers perceive that their providers are trustworthy, they are more likely to seek care, comply with treatment recommendations, and share pertinent information, which ultimately leads to better health outcomes.

While providing discounts, offering a wide range of services, and engaging with the community can be beneficial to a health practice and its relationship with consumers, these actions are secondary to the fundamental requirement of integrity. Without integrity, any discounts or wide service offerings may appear insincere or self-serving, potentially undermining trust rather than fostering it. Thus, integrity is the bedrock that supports all other professional interactions and obligations within healthcare.
